Life is not a destination, it is a fluid movement. It takes practice to overcome the daily stresses that make us dense, concretized, and armored. Baraz gives us many steps that we can take to help life move through us as a blessing. He says, “I’ve always felt that having a positive vision, not burying your head in the sand, but having a real positive vision, and wanting to make a difference out of love, and out of your own celebration of the beauty and miracle of life, is much more magnetizing and effective engagement than coming from a place of fear.” In this dialogue Baraz shares several simple but effective meditations to help us be more present and more joyful in our life. (hosted by Michael Toms)
James Baraz has been teaching meditation since 1978, and the 10 month “Awakening Joy” class since 2003, which can also be taken on-line. Thousands have taken the course. He leads retreats, workshops, and classes in the U.S. and abroad, and is a founding teacher of Spirit Rock Meditation Center in Northern California. He is the co-author with Shoshana Alexander of Awakening Joy: 10 Steps That Will Put You on the Road to Real Happiness (Bantam Books 2010).
